Jewelry refers to decorative items worn for personal adornment, often made from materials such as precious metals, gemstones, beads, or synthetic materials. Common forms of jewelry include necklaces, bracelets, earrings, rings, and brooches. These adornments can serve various purposes, including enhancing personal style, indicating social status, marking special occasions (such as weddings or anniversaries), and expressing cultural or religious identity. Jewelry can be handmade or mass-produced and can vary significantly in design, craftsmanship, and value. Throughout history, jewelry has played a significant role in human culture, serving not only as decoration but also as symbols of wealth, power, and personal significance.
